Before starting the procedure, make sure that both smartphones are at least 50-60% charged. Active data transfer can significantly consume battery power, and a sudden disconnection of one of the devices will cause an interruption of operation. Also check the availability of free space on the receiving Xiaomi device, so that all files fit without errors.

On a new Xiaomi smartphone, the Mi Mover app is usually pre-installed in the Tools folder. If it is not available, download it from the GetApps store or Play Market. On the old Honor app you also need to download from Google Play, as in newer Honor models, the Huawei AppGallery store may not be available or limited in functionality.

Using the Mi Mover app for full portability

The most efficient and quickest way to move almost all types of data is to use Mi Mover, the official application from Xiaomi, which creates a direct Wi-Fi connection between two devices, providing high speed transfer without using Internet traffic, it supports the transfer of contacts, messages, call history, photos, music, videos and even a list of installed applications.

The way you start is, open the app on both smartphones. On Xiaomi, select I'm a recipient, and on Honor, I'm a sender. QR-The code that you want to scan with the camera of the old device, and when you connect, the interfaces sync up, and you see a list of data categories to select.

⚠️ Warning: Do not leave the Mi Mover app or lock your smartphone screens during transmission. Interrupting the connection may cause files to be damaged or you need to start the process anew.

After selecting categories (e.g. Images, Contacts, Applications), click the Send button. The transfer speed depends on the data volume and the quality of Wi-Fi modules, but is usually between 10 and 30 MB/s. At the end of the process, Xiaomi will automatically start installing the transmitted applications in the background.

What if the Mi Mover doesn’t see the second phone?
Make sure both devices are Wi-Fi and Bluetooth enabled. Also make sure that neither device is connected to a 4G/5G mobile network at the time of search, as this can create a conflict of connection priorities.

Transferring Contacts through Google Account

If your primary goal is to save your phone book, the most reliable and time-tested method is syncing through Google Contacts, which works regardless of the phone’s brand, whether it’s Honor, Xiaomi or any other Android smartphone. Contacts saved in the Google cloud are never lost, even if the physical device is lost or broken.

On the old Honor, open settings, find the Users and Accounts section (or just Accounts), select your Google profile. Make sure the switch opposite Contacts is activated. If it was turned off, turn it on and click the sync button (usually three dots in the corner or a separate button).

On the new Xiaomi, when you first set up your system, you will be prompted to log in to the same Google account. If the phone is already set up, just add the account in Settings β†’ Accounts and Sync. Once you log in, the system will automatically tighten all saved numbers. In the Contacts app on Xiaomi in the display settings, make sure that the tick ticks show contacts from Google.

This method is particularly convenient because it does not require cables or additional software. Internet connection is enough. Contacts stored only in the phone's memory (not in Google or SIM) will not be transferred automatically, so it is critical to export them to the cloud before changing the device.

Transfer of multimedia and documents

Photos and videos often take up the lion's share of smartphone memory. When switching from Honor to Xiaomi, it's important to keep your family archive intact. In addition to Mi Mover, a great option is to use Google Photos. Install the app on your old phone, enable autoload and wait for the process to end. On the new device, just log in to the same account and the entire gallery will be available.

To transfer large volumes of documents, music or video files without loss of quality, you can use a computer as an intermediary. Connect Honor to your PC in file transfer mode (MTP), copy the DCIM, Download, Music folders to your hard drive. Then connect Xiaomi and move the data to the appropriate directories. This method is reliable, because it eliminates network errors.

Use a USB-C cable on USB-C to transfer files directly between phones if both devices support OTG. This can be faster than creating a wireless network.

Note the folder structure in Xiaomi's file manager ("Conductor"). The system can automatically sort imported photos by date, but music tracks sometimes need to be manually placed in the Music folder for the player to see them. Similar to ringtones, they are better placed in the Ringtones folder at the root of internal memory.

Bank and government applications require special attention. On new Honor models without Google services, some applications may not work stable or require β€œcrutches.” On Xiaomi with a full Google Play Market, all banking applications (Sberbank, Tinkoff, etc.) will work normally. However, when you log in from a β€œnew” device, the security system can block the entrance. Prepare recovery codes or contact the bank in advance.

⚠️ Note: Messenger data (WhatsApp, Telegram, Viber) is not always transferred completely through standard tools. For WhatsApp, use the built-in backup function in Google Drive on your old phone and restore from copy on a new one.

If some apps are not working properly or are displayed as a standard Android robot after the transfer, try clearing the app cache or reinstalling it from the Play Market.

How long does it take to transfer 64 GB of data?
With Mi Mover and stable Wi-Fi connection, speeds can reach 20-30 MB/s. Thus, 64 GB of data (approximately 64,000 MB) will be transmitted about 35-50 minutes.
Should Xiaomi be reset to factory settings before the transfer?
No, it doesn't have to be if the phone is new. However, if you've already started using the new Xiaomi and there are extra files, resetting can be useful for the purity of the experiment. But in most cases, Mi Mover correctly combines data, duplicating only what is needed or skipping identical files.
